#481292 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#481292 is composed of 28.2% red, 7.1%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 87.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 265.3 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 32.2%. #481292 color hex could be obtained by blending #9024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#481292

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030106 is the darkest color, while #f8f4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#481292

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525153 is the less saturated color, while #46059f is the most saturated one.
